Experiences of a lifetime, in two years

EGLIN AIR FORCE BASE, Fla. -- Senior Airman Anthony Newman, 58th Aircraft Maintenance Unit aircraft armament specialist, gets a backseat ride aboard an F-15, pulling 8.2 gravitational forces at 850 miles per hour. Airman Newman has been on nine temporary duty assignments in the span of about two years. He says the places he has seen and the experience he has gained wouldn't be possible if he never joined the Air Force. (Courtesy photo)
